Crime Spree In Hoosick Falls

December 12, 2008 By eastwickpress

by Bea Peterson

 

Before closing the Hoosick Falls Village Board meeting Tuesday evening Mayor Laura Reynolds, on advice from Police Chief Robert Whalen, suggested residents be sure to lock their homes and cars in the future. Leaving cars and homes unlocked in small towns and villages has been a way of life for generations. The Mayor lamented the fact this is no longer advisable. The following Police reports highlight the issue.

Three students from the British School of Ballet in Hoosick Falls auditioned for parts in the Christmas ballet The Nutcracker. All the girls received parts. Over 200 students from different ballet schools auditioned, and about 40 students were chosen.
